Giants grant permission for Steve Weatherford to get replacement ring

Former Giants punter Steve Weatherford hasn’t found his stolen Super Bowl ring, but he will be getting a new one. According to Brian Fonseca of NJ.com, the Giants gave jeweler Tiffany and Co. permission to make a replacement ring for Weatherford. Shiffrin returns to skiing after grieving Dad's death

After stepping away from ski racing to grieve following her father's shock death, Mikaela Shiffrin will return to competition in Sweden next week, "hoping to make her dad happy."

11-year-old Syrian table tennis player Hend Zaza qualifies for Olympics

An 11-year-old Syrian table tennis player has qualified for Tokyo 2020 and is set to become one of the youngest Olympians of all time.
